Product Description

Product Description

Ways to eat,ways to cheat: what to wear, what to ditch - discover the secrets that will truly make a difference to the way you look and feel about yourself. We all know that dieting simply doesn't work for most people. So here's a 'not-a-diet' book - a live-it, not a die-t - that will show you how to develop positive relationships - with your jeans, your butter dish, your waist, your world. If you think it's time to free yourself from the tyranny of thin, this sassy, funny and practical book by style guru Mimi Spencer is the one for you. Like your ideal best friend, she will help you release your thinner self without all the depressing self-denial, guilty weigh-ins and faddy food plans. Instead, she will help you make the most of what you've got, and see that the woman you are now is just as fabulous as the woman you want to be.

4.0 out of 5 stars 101 Things to do before you Diet, 8 Jun 2009
By Jellbones (Norfolk, England) - See all my reviews
A very amusing book that tells us in a zany way the things we know already about losing weight. Eat less, exercise more and drink water. I so wish that Chapter 101 had been Chapter 1. I would most certainly read Mimi Spencer again and look forward to her next book.
